Lee Houghton

Project Director

After graduating with an Honours degree in Construction Management in 1995, Lee began his career with Mowlem, working on an RAF base in Bedfordshire.

Over the past 30 years, he has held a variety of roles across the industry, including Contractor, Construction Manager, Facilities Manager, and now Project Director. Lee has been fortunate to contribute to several prestigious projects, such as the rebuilding of the Royal Opera House, the refurbishment of The London Coliseum, the redevelopment of Great Ormond Street Hospital, and provision of 505 units at Hale Wharf over two separate phases.

Lee joined Stace in 2013 and has since worked across multiple sectors, including automotive, office, and residential developments.

Mark Ashby

Partner

Attracted by the team approach and projects across a vast range of sectors, Mark joined Stace’s Project Management Division as an Associate in 2010. 

Jumping straight into the Wembley Park regeneration project with Quintain, an ongoing £1bn project spanning 20 years, Mark earned his stripes and became Partner in 2015. Alongside Wembley, Mark has looked after delivery for numerous clients including Citygrove Securities, Generali, Landsec, Legal & General and Muse.

A Senior Partner, Mark boasts 20 years in the industry and a passion for sustainability and attracting and developing the next generation. Mark heads up Stace’s Responsible Business commitment and future leaders’ development scheme.
